Despite being unstaffed, Dunston station is well-equipped for travelers. There are no ticket offices, but you’ll find ticket machines readily available for all your ticket collection needs, including accessibility for those with disabilities. While smartcards can’t be issued or validated here, the seamless use of online ticket collections ensures you can plan your travels effortlessly.
For those needing assistance, help points are stationed on-site, ensuring that any issues can be quickly addressed. Should you need aid, you can also call the helpline at 08002006060. All this makes Dunston a practical choice for commuters, despite not having amenities like refreshment facilities, ATMs, or waiting areas.

The station operates without a ticket office, but it does provide ticket machines where passengers can collect tickets purchased online. While the station lacks accessible ticket machines, it has an induction loop for those using hearing aids. Unfortunately, it doesn't offer staff assistance or have a customer help point, making it essential for passengers requiring extra help to plan ahead.
Mills Hill is designed with mobility in mind. While much of the station is step-free, it's worth noting that certain areas such as the ramp to the platform towards Manchester require a bit of upward effort. The station is accessible for mobility scooters, and boarding ramps are available on all trains for those who need them. However, there are no accessible toilets or waiting rooms on-site, and seating is limited.
The station also lacks in some areas people may take for granted like refreshment facilities or Wi-Fi, and there are no on-site shops, ATMs, or lounges. It's advisable to prepare for your journey in advance, ensuring you have everything you might need before arriving at the station.
Mills Hill (Manchester) is well-connected to other forms of transportation. The rail replacement service picks up and drops off passengers at bus stops on Oldham Road. For bus service enthusiasts, public transport options are plentiful, with buses to areas like Manchester, Middleton, Bury, and Oldham accessible from both sides of Oldham Road. Taxis are also a viable option, though arrangements should be made in advance through a service such as Cab4You.
